This stunning print captures the vibrant beauty of an African red-eyed bulbul in its natural habitat within Etosha National Park, Namibia. The bird, scientifically known as Pycnonotus nigricans, stands out with its striking black front and captivating crimson eyes. Perched gracefully on a slender twig, it exudes a sense of tranquility amidst the untouched wilderness. Etosha National Park serves as a haven for diverse wildlife species, making it an ideal location for nature enthusiasts and photographers like Herbert Kratky to capture these mesmerizing moments.
